Broward County Housing Grant
The Broward County Housing Grant provides essential financial support to first-time homebuyers in Broward County, covering critical costs such as down payments and closing fees. This grant is designed to make homeownership more accessible by offering a forgivable second mortgage loan with favorable terms.
Program Details
Qualified buyers may receive a second mortgage loan of up to $80,000 at a 0% interest rate. No monthly payments are required, and the loan is fully forgivable if the buyer maintains the home as their primary residence for the 15-year term. This forgiveness reduces financial burdens on homeowners.
To participate, buyers must contribute a minimum down payment of 3% of the purchase price plus closing costs, with at least 1% from their own funds. The remaining 2% can come from non-borrowed sources, such as gifts, incentives from lenders, sellers, realtors, or nonprofit agencies.
Eligibility and Property Requirements
Eligible properties must be located in Broward County, Florida, and include single-family homes, condominiums, townhomes, and manufactured homes on permanent foundations. The maximum purchase price is generally $568,557, though some areas allow higher limits.
For existing properties, a full inspection is required, covering aspects such as the roof, electrical and plumbing systems, heating and cooling systems, and termite or septic conditions if applicable. Homes built before 1978 must pass a lead-based paint inspection by a certified assessor. Newly constructed properties require a soil treatment inspection.
Income Eligibility
Eligibility for the Housing Grant is based on household income, calculated as a percentage of the area median income. To confirm if your income meets these requirements, contact Housing Nonprofit to verify your income.
Household Size | Maximum Income |
---|---|
1 Person | $59,150 |
2 Persons | $67,550 |
3 Persons | $76,050 |
4 Persons | $84,450 |
5 Persons | $91,200 |
6 Persons | $98,000 |
7 Persons | $104,750 |
8 Persons | $111,500 |
Funding Sources
The funds supporting this program come from federal and state housing resources, including the HOME Investment Partnerships Program (HOME),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) funds, and State Housing Initiatives Partnership (SHIP) funds. Additional Requirements
Applicants must complete a homebuyer education course offered by a HUD-approved counseling agency. This course, which can be completed online, virtually, or in person, provides essential knowledge for successful homeownership and is required as part of the grant application.
